We are a 501(c)(3) nonprofit serving Hallandale, FL. Our work focuses on environmental stewardship and providing direct support to people experiencing homelessness and poverty.

Our Vision

We envision a community where every person lives with dignity in a healthy environment — where green streets and supportive neighborhoods go hand in hand.

Mission & Goals

  • Provide regular meals, clothing, and shelter referrals for people experiencing homelessness.
  • Lead urban greening: tree planting, clean-ups, and education for sustainable living.
  • Create long-term projects that reduce urban poverty and strengthen community resilience.

Programs

  • Meals of Mercy — weekly food distribution to those in need.
  • One Tree, One Hope — community tree-planting and green education.
  • Hand in Hand — clothing drives, basic supplies and counseling support.

Inspiring Story

One summer morning in 2023, Pastor Daniel Robinson met a man sleeping beside the road in Hallandale. The man said, "I don't need money — I just want to feel seen." That simple sentence sparked a movement.

What began as a handful of shared meals grew into weekly distributions feeding hundreds, tree plantings that brought shade and pride to public spaces, and long-term connections helping families regain stability. This is why we exist — to transform compassion into action and give people reasons to hope again.

Recent Event — City Green Day 2025

Held in October 2025 in Hallandale, City Green Day brought together 120 volunteers who planted 300 trees and distributed 200 care packages to families in need. The day celebrated community, environmental action, and shared responsibility.
